> Since nearly the beginning of connman, it has behaved such that the
> Ethernet technology is enabled (that is, powered) by
> default. Currently, this is hard-coded behavior into
> src/technology.c:technology_load.
> 
> However, if a different or additional technology is desired, there has
> historically been no way to achieve this via configuration.
